Abstract

In this work, several models are used to fit the second-order nonlinear response of a PTCDI-C8/glass interface. The goal was to make these models powerful, interpretable, and extensible, to ensure that other researchers interested in fitting similar data could do so without too much trouble. From the models used, we can see that simple models, such as lorentzians, can be fairly easy to fit; however, they may leave behind interesting information that could otherwise be extracted from the data.
